The Diablo motor controller is a dual channel 55A motor controller capable of powering large motors with power supplies up to 36V. Mounting You can mount the board using any combination of the four available mounting holes in each corner to part of the robot you are building. We recommend using the outer four corners if possible. If stacking multiple boards using the mounting holes you will need to ensure the posts used provide enough clearance between boards.
